For sale is a 2005 Passat GLS TDI wagon. It is being sold with no reserve to the highest bidder. I am a licensed and bonded car dealer in the state of Louisiana.  I bought this car at auction because it was so clean and I personally have a Jetta TDI as a daily driver. I have owned many and love the VW TDI's. This is a one owner car with no accidents according to Instavin  and has a clean and clear title. My wife and I were inspecting the car after purchasing it. We were remarking on how it was like new and we stumbled across a typed list of the recent services. It was put in the car by the previous owner. My wife said due to the condition and the meticulous condition of the car and the list she thought this must be a older person that owned the car. The next day, I was checking on the matainance history with the VW dealer and i found the registration, so I Googled the owner. It turns out he is 64 and lives near me. I called my wife and told here she was right and we got a chuckle out of it. I said all that to say, "this car was maintained perfectly." The oil changes were done on schedule and with the proper 505.01 approved oil which is very important. The tires have 16k on them they are about 65 or 70 percent. The front breaks are new and the rears are 80%. The car comes with a VW bra and the original floor mats which were never used. The carpets don't have a single stain on them. I would go so far as to say they never once had a shoe on them without a floor mat. The mats that were used were the bad boy rubber Passat mats. The car was never smoked in and still smells new. The seats are like new with no wear or stains. This car has the cold weather package with heated seats and mirrors. The AC is ice cold and everything works. It has a sunroof that functions properly. The car runs and drive great. I took the car to the local VW guru that maintains my cars so he could check to see if the timing belt had been done. The belt was a VW belt and there were marks on the bolts for the upper pully and the tensioner so it appears that the belt and water pump were replaced... but I can't say for sure. The exterior of the car is in great shape. The only flaws with the car were one tiny ding on the hood but wouldn't show on a picture (this could easyly be taken out for 50 bucks by a paintless dent guy), and on the rear lift gate it looks like something bumped it from the inside and put a ding on it. That one is pictured. Last there are some light scuffs on the driver and passanger inner door handles this seems to be a VW thing all the cars i have owned have had this. BMW, Ferrari, VW cars use tungsten mined by terrorists

Thu, 08 Aug 2013

Bloomberg Markets is reporting that BMW, Volkswagen and Ferrari have been using tungsten ore sourced from Columbia's FARC rebel terrorists. The extensive story focuses on Columbia's illegal mining trade and calls into question the provenance of the rare ore that is used not only in crankshaft parts production, but is also found in the world's computing and telecommunications industry for use in screens.
The ore is mined by the FARC (Fuerzas Armadas Revolucionarias de Colombia, or Revolutionary Armed Forces of Colombia - People's Army), and exported to Pennsylvania, where it is refined. The refined ore is then sent over to Austria, where a company called Plansee turns it into a finished product. Now, it's important to note that we aren't talking about the world's supply of tungsten here. In 2012, Plansee's American refinery purchased 93.2 metric tons of tungsten, valued at $1.8 million. That's peanuts, with the entire Colombian tungsten mining industry producing just one percent of the world's supplies.
That doesn't make indirectly supporting FARC any more acceptable, though. BMW, VW and Ferrari are all committed to not accepting mineral supplies from the Democratic Republic of Congo, which is also in the grips of a guerrilla insurrection funded, in part, by illegal mining. The same commitment would figure to extend to Colombian mining, but as BMW points out, it's difficult for a multi-national manufacturer to know where every item in its supply chain comes from. A company spokesperson says as much, telling Bloomberg, "These few grams out of the billions of tons of raw materials passing through the BMW supply chain are of no practical relevance."

Andretti Autosport partners with Volkswagen for Global Rallycross season

Tue, 14 Jan 2014

Michael Andretti and Volkswagen have both been involved in Global Rallycross for a couple of years, but not together. Andretti Motorsports Marketing organized the final round of the 2012 GRC series in Las Vegas, and there were rumors then that Andretti was going to get in. Around the same time there were news reports that Volkswagen was preparing a 600-hp Polo Mk5 to race in the SuperCar class; the photo above is racer Anton Marklund in his privateer Marklund Motorsports Polo at the 2013 X-Games round in Los Angeles.
Now it's official: Andretti Autosport will campaign the 2014 GRC season with VWs. That's all that's been said for now, Andretti being busy at the moment launching four entries for IndyCar, two for Indy Lights and two for Pro Mazda. We have a feeling we'll be seeing the MkVII Golf involved, but the cars and the driver lineup will be presented at the Chicago Auto Show on February 6.

VW readying new VR6 with forced induction

Fri, 27 Sep 2013

Volkswagen built a stonking, narrow-angle V6 in the 1980s and 1990s that was found in three different generations of the Golf (their performance iterations, obviously), three generations of the Passat, the New Beetle, the Corrado and the Touareg, among other VWs, a spate of Audis, Seats, a Skoda, and even the Porsche Cayenne. It was a sad day when it was announced that it'd be put out to pasture.
Rejoice, though, fans of the venerable VR6, because Volkswagen has a new, modern variant in the works that, according to AutoWeek, features direct injection and can easily be fitted with forced induction. In fact, AW mentions Volkswagen insiders that claim this unit will spawn a production version of the twin-turbo V6 shown on the Design Vision GTI from this year's Wörthersee festival. That unit produced an epic 503 horsepower and 413 pound-feet of torque.
Don't expect a production unit with that level of power (although it would make a hardy RS4 powerplant), though. In reality, AutoWeek is suspecting anywhere from 340 to 450 horsepower from the new mill. When it arrives at an undisclosed date in the future, it'll likely be found in the Passat and Passat CC as well as the production version of the CrossBlue.
